I am back on my tablet again because the Dell Precision 390 tower OS Win7 Home 32bit has stopped working. I shut down Windows and the system normlly because I had other things to do. When I got back and I tried to start the system back up. All the tower did was the blue LED behind the power button blinked and that's it, other then the yellow LED on the motherboard is on. Other then the 2 LED's the system doesn't do anyhing. Why would it just up and not urn on again?

For the heck of it I put the question "computer won't turn on, power light blinks" on Google search to see what comes up. And I got a lot of hits on this subject and a good cunk of what I read said that the power supply went bad. So I am going to get a new power supply.
